Call for Papers

Workshop on Agent Based Computing V  (ABC'08)
Wisla, Poland, October 20-22, 2008

Organized within the framework of the International Multiconference on
Computer Science and Information Systems and co-located with the XXIV
Autumn Meeting of the Polish Information Processing Society.

Agent-based computing has been hailed as the next significant
breakthrough in software development, with the potential to affect many
aspects of computer science, from artificial intelligence to the
technologies and models of distributed computation. Agent-based systems
are capable of autonomous action in open, dynamically-changing
environments. Agents are currently being applied in domains as diverse
as business information systems, computer games and interactive cinema,
information retrieval and filtering, user interface design and
industrial process control. The aim of the ABC '08 is to bring together
researchers and developers from industry and academia in order to report
on the latest scientific and technical advances, discuss and debate the
major issues, and showcase the latest systems.

ABC Workshop welcomes submissions of original papers concerning all
aspects of software agents. Submissions involving both implementation
and theoretical issues are encouraged.
